The verdict

Corteva Agriscience - Pittsburg Operations runs at 9% of its industry's injury rate - far safer than the typical Pesticides manufacturing workplace, earning a grade A.

Corteva Agriscience - Pittsburg Operations: 0.3 TCR = 9% of Pesticides manufacturing BLS 3.3 · 3y Form 300A (see methodology below)

Corteva Agriscience - Pittsburg Operations injury rate improved

Corteva Agriscience - Pittsburg Operations's TCR fell 0.6 from 0.6 in 2022 to 0.0 in 2024. Peak filing year was 2022 at 0.6 TCR. In 2024, DART was 0×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

2022=0.6 · 2023=0.3 · 2024=0.0

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2024 0.0 0.0 0 0 0
2023 0.3 0.3 1 0 0
2022 0.6 0.3 2 0 0
